How much do carpenter apprentice laborer jobs pay per hour?

As of May 31, 2026, the average hourly pay for carpenter apprentice laborer in Appleton, WI is $19.81, according to ZipRecruiter salary data. Most workers in this role earn between $16.88 and $22.50 per hour, depending on experience, location, and employer.

What are the key skills and qualifications needed to thrive as a Carpenter Apprentice Laborer, and why are they important?

To thrive as a Carpenter Apprentice Laborer, you need basic carpentry knowledge, physical stamina, and a high school diploma or equivalent, with many roles requiring enrollment in an apprenticeship program. Familiarity with hand and power tools, measurement systems, and safety certifications like OSHA 10 are commonly expected. Strong attention to detail, willingness to learn, teamwork, and effective communication help apprentices stand out. These skills and qualities are crucial for safely producing quality work, mastering the trade, and progressing in a carpentry career.

What are some common challenges Carpenter Apprentice Laborers face when starting out, and how can they overcome them?

Carpenter Apprentice Laborers often encounter challenges such as adapting to the physical demands of the job, learning to properly use a variety of tools, and understanding detailed construction plans. To overcome these, it’s important to prioritize safety, ask questions when unsure, and seek feedback from experienced team members. Building good communication skills and demonstrating a willingness to learn can also help apprentices integrate smoothly into the team and progress more quickly in their roles.

What are Carpenter Apprentice Laborers?

Carpenter Apprentice Laborers are entry-level workers who assist experienced carpenters on construction sites or in workshops. They learn the basics of carpentry, including measuring, cutting, and assembling wood, as well as using tools and following safety procedures. This position is typically the first step in a carpentry career, offering hands-on training and the opportunity to develop essential skills under the supervision of a journeyman or master carpenter. Over time, apprentices gain experience and can advance to become fully qualified carpenters.

What is the difference between Carpenter Apprentice Laborer vs Carpenter Apprentice?

AspectCarpenter Apprentice LaborerCarpenter Apprentice
CredentialsMinimal; often no formal certification requiredTypically requires a high school diploma or equivalent; some programs may need basic skills
Work EnvironmentAssist with manual labor, site cleanup, and material handlingPerform more skilled tasks like measuring, cutting, and installing
Employer UsageUsed in construction sites for basic labor tasksUsed in construction projects for skilled carpentry work
Search/Comparison IntentOften compared for entry-level roles and trainingCompared for skill development and career progression

The main difference is that Carpenter Apprentice Laborers focus on basic manual tasks and site support, often with minimal credentials, while Carpenter Apprentices are involved in learning and performing more skilled carpentry work as part of their training. The roles are part of the same industry but differ in skill level and responsibilities.
